Output 24c2504fcc68fe0b10587a8e934e64a4a07b27ed5cd8d7bb2a490c80edd72313:1

value
997757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a20c1452a89f5ee488a944eca93c46abd1b8d2 OP_EQUAL
address
3MFteqAeqfyuiGqHXnbx1RSk3GCBqTq3w8
transaction
24c2504fcc68fe0b10587a8e934e64a4a07b27ed5cd8d7bb2a490c80edd72313
confirmations
318624
spent
true